Filter by

Location

more »

Company

more »

We've found 1 jobs for you

Rising Edge Technologies Ltd.  •  2024-04-25
  S4P Regina, CA

Substation Electrical Site Supervisor

RoleReporting to the Area Manager, the role of Site Supervisor is to manage and oversee all daily on-site construction activities. In this role the Site Supervisor is expected to lead on-site crew while ensuring project construction is executed effectively and…